Rentry 様は、もともとの開発チームがありましたが撤退されるとのことで、引継ぎから始まりました。
もともとの開発チームがやり残した障害の解消からスタートしました。
Vagrant + VirtualBox による開発環境を提案いたしました。提案は受理され、あとから開発を行ってくださるメンバーがうまく活動できるように、開発環境を整備いたしました。
ソースコード管理の習慣がなく、本体のECCUBEを直接編集していたため、Github によるソースコード管理を提案いたしました。受理され、開発したソースコードはすべて Github に格納されるようになりました。
Rentry様の事業はレンタルのため、複雑なレンタル用カートの機能追加をいくつもおこないました。
決済タイミングの調整が非常に難しかったことを覚えています。
また、途中から追加した「買取」の機能も、レンタルの請求と買取の請求の調整があり、大変複雑でした。
Rentry 様の新人コーダーさんのソースレビュー(主にHTML、JavaScript)やバグの解消等、「貴社のIT部門」になることを心がけ、教育指導も合わせておこなっています。